Code Complete

Widely considered one of the best practical guides to programming, Steve McConnell s original CODE COMPLETE has been helping developers write better software for than a decade Now this classic book has been fully updated and revised with leading edge practices and hundreds of new code samples illustrating the art and science of software construction Capturing the body of knowledge available from research, academia, and everyday commercial practice, McConnell synthesizes the most effective techniques and must know principles into clear, pragmatic guidance No matter what your experience level, development environment, or project size, this book will inform and stimulate your thinking and help you build the highest quality code Discover the timeless techniques and strategies that help you Design for minimum complexity and maximum creativityReap the benefits of collaborative developmentApply defensive programming techniques to reduce and flush out errorsExploit opportunities to refactor or evolve code, and do it safelyUse construction practices that are right weight for your projectDebug problems quickly and effectivelyResolve critical construction issues early and correctlyBuild quality into the beginning, middle, and end of your project Read Code Complete – kino-fada.fr Code Complete is a massive work, so this summary is, necessarily, very high level It is not a book that one can absorb completely in one reading, but one can absorb its high level themes summarized nicely in the second to last chapter Conquer Complexity High quality code manages complexity No one can think of all of the levels of abstraction needed to fully understand a program at once just admit it and try to make your code less complex Complexity can be managed at every level of the Code Complete is a massive work, so this summary is, n...Code Complete 2 A ReviewOne liner Read it 3.5 starsI came into this with super high expectations Things I d heard people say I make everyone on my team read this or Every developer should start with this book So, I thought, sweet, a great back to basics book I can t wait I read through this book with a host of colleagues all with quite different experience levels and in different areas of expertise.It was the best of times It was the worst of times.Well maybe not the Code Complete 2 A ReviewOne liner Read it 3.5 starsI came into this with super high expectations Things I d heard people say I make everyone on my team read this or Every developer should start with this book So, I thought, sweet, a great back to basics book I can t wait I read through this book with a host of colleagues all with quite different experience levels and in different areas of expertise.It was the best of times It was the worst of times.Well maybe not the worst, but not my favorite Needless to say the book didn t live up to my expectations however, the book is still a gem I think the book is best approached especially forexperienced devs with a back to basics mindset or an I m starting fresh here forgetting everything I know type of attitude It can be incredibly easy to completely discount large portions of this book without th...All the while reading this book, I struggled with how to rate it here In many ways, this is an extraordinary piece of work it s extremely comprehensive, and reveals a remarkable level of insight.This second edition is from 2004, and although obviously some of its content may seem a little dated, most of it still holds up well in 2015 Given that context, I find it difficult to find fault with most of the book Much of the advice given is good advice, and as a programmer, you should adopt and All the while reading this book, I struggled with how to rate it here In many ways, this is an extraordinary piece of work it s extremely comprehensive, and reveals a remarkable level of insight.This second edition is from ...This is one the best books for programmers and I think every programmer should read it The only problem this book has is some parts of it is written specifically for senior developers and architects so, you may want to skip them, if you re not a SENIOR developer yet, like myself.Terribly bloated Long winded and trivial I do not get the high score for this book in a related area, but muchcrisp is Programming Pearls it even engages your brain, imagine that.A must read for any programmer Although I don t agree with everything in the book and a few parts feel out of date, it provides an excellent framework for how to think about programming and software engineering It can help programmers of all experience levels to focus on the right things that code is harder to read than to write, that managing complexity is the main goal of programming, and so on.The book is filled with nuggets of wisdom Some of my favorite quotes, some from McConnell, some A must read for any programmer Although I don t agree with everything in the book and a few parts feel out of date...This book was a pretty good read Most of what is discussed is extremely valuable information Although with only 5 years of experience I felt like many of the points that Steve brought up were fairly obvious once you ve been working as a Software Developer If you are new to programming, want to move to aprofessional level of programming or...Steve McConnell s Code Complete 2 is a classic piece of literature in Software Development I joined a book club for reading this book, and the discussions along the way were some of the most valuable I ve had It was very rewarding to me to see many of the pieces of advice given reaffirming my own coding ...So it s a 1 must read programming book according to this poll on StackOverflow That raises quite some expectations, and if you ask me, the book doesn t really meet them.I mean, it doesn t even feel like a proper programming book it s written in some Easy way to quit smoking for dummies style Every idea is explained verbosely, then illustrated with some numeric stats, then with a 3D chart, then with some real life anecdote, then with a reference to a 1973 paper, and finally reiterated in a So it s a 1 must read programmi...I probably got less out of the book, having worked as a developer for a couple of years out of school, than say, a college student or somebody fresh out Or maybe dinosaurs that are out of touch and need to get back into the game.The second half of the book is pretty much a catalog of refactoring techniques It s definitely geared towards the aforementioned audiences McConnell covers a few other topics, related to design, teamwork, testing, and configuration management, but doesn t go into I probably got less out of the book, having worked as a developer for a couple of years out of school, than say, a college student or somebody fresh out Or maybe dinosaurs that are out of touch and need to get back into the game.The second half of the book is pretty much a catalog of refactoring techniques It s definitely geared towards the aforementioned audiences McConnell covers a few other topics, relat...


      Code Complete
  • English
  • 12 March 2019
  • Paperback
  • 914 pages
  • 0735619670
  • Steve McConnell
  • Code Complete